举例说明现实生活中的线性表 栈和队列 5

考试ing在线等... 考试ing 在线等 展开
 我来答
帐号已注销
2020-11-17 · TA获得超过77万个赞
知道小有建树答主
回答量:4168
采纳率:93%
帮助的人:163万
展开全部

排队打饭,符合队列的特征,火车头调头符合栈的特征。

堆栈比较难解释,可以用来解决算式,例如 4 - 3 * (1 + 2)

三者都是逻辑结构,各有特性,但无所谓du优缺点。线性表是一个含有n个元素的有序序列,形成线性结构。这种结构只有一个“第一个元素”和一个“最后一个元素”,除“第一个元素”之外每个元素都有一个前驱,除“最后一个元素”之外每个元素都有一个后继。

对线性表附加存取限制可以得到栈和队列。栈只允许在栈顶进行存取,有“后进先出”的特性。队列只允许在队尾存,在队首取,有先进先出的特性。三种结构有不同的应用。

扩展资料:

线性表中的个数n定义为线性表的长度,n=0时称为空表。在非空表中每个数据元素都有一个确定的位置,如用ai表示数据元素,则i称为数据元素ai在线性表中的位序。

线性表的相邻元素之间存在着序偶关系。如用(a1,…,ai-1,ai,ai+1,…,an)表示一个顺序表,则表中ai-1领先于ai,ai领先于ai+1,称ai-1是ai的直接前驱元素,ai+1是ai的直接后继元素。当i=1,2,…,n-1时,ai有且仅有一个直接后继,当i=2,3,…,n时,ai有且仅有一个直接前驱。

参考资料来源:百度百科-线性表

屋石
2012-07-04 · TA获得超过5354个赞
知道大有可为答主
回答量:1909
采纳率:86%
帮助的人:903万
展开全部
排队打饭,符合队列的特征,火车头调头符合栈的特征
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
德云睿
2020-09-30 · TA获得超过1205个赞
知道小有建树答主
回答量:271
采纳率:82%
帮助的人:30.5万
展开全部
队列好说,选课排队;堆栈比较难解释,可以用来解决算式,例如 4 - 3 * (1 + 2)
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
收起 1条折叠回答
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式